YM53 ZFT is a 2004 Kia Sorento in Blue with a 2,500c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2004 Kia Sorento models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.5% with a typical mileage of 83,531 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Kia Sorento f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 12,793 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YM53 ZFT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kia Sorento typ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 22 years old, this Kia Sorento is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
